Squirrel removal and control services involve the safe and effective exclusion of squirrels from residential and commercial properties. These services typically include inspecting the property to identify entry points, sealing gaps and openings in the roof, attic, walls, and foundation, and installing deterrents to prevent future intrusions. Skilled service providers focus on humane methods to remove squirrels that have already gained access, ensuring they are safely relocated if necessary, and then implementing measures to prevent re-entry. This comprehensive approach helps property owners protect their homes from the damage and disturbances caused by these agile rodents.

Squirrels can cause a variety of problems when they invade a property. They often gnaw on electrical wiring, which can increase the risk of fire, and damage insulation, leading to higher energy costs and compromised comfort. Their nesting activities can also result in debris buildup and contamination, creating unsanitary conditions. Additionally, squirrels may chew through vents, wires, and structural components, leading to costly repairs. Property owners who notice signs such as droppings, chewed wires, or nests in attics and crawl spaces may need professional squirrel control services to address these issues effectively.

This type of service is commonly used on a range of properties, including single-family homes, apartment complexes, and commercial buildings. Homes with accessible attics, roof vents, or gaps in siding are particularly vulnerable to squirrel intrusions. Businesses with storage areas, warehouses, or buildings with open eaves and vents can also become targets for these rodents. The overview below groups typical Squirrel Removal And Control Services proj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Murfreesboro,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Smaller Repairs - Typical costs for minor squirrel removal or exclusion work in Murfreesboro range from $250 to $600. Many routine jobs fall within this range, covering tasks like sealing small entry points or removing squirrels from attics.

Moderate Projects - More extensive control services, including trap installation and partial habitat removal, generally cost between $600 and $1,200. These projects are common for homes with ongoing squirrel activity or moderate damage.

Full Exclusion and Repairs - Complete exclusion work involving extensive repairs can range from $1,200 to $3,000. Larger, more complex projects that require significant structural work tend to push into this higher tier, though fewer projects reach the top end.

Full Replacement - In cases where structural damage is severe, full replacement of damaged roofing or siding can cost $3,000 or more. Such projects are less frequent and typically involve extensive work by local contractors to restore the property.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How do I know if I have a squirrel problem? Signs of a squirrel infestation include chewed wires, nesting in attic spaces, and sightings near roof vents or chimneys.

What methods do local contractors use to remove squirrels? They often use humane trapping, sealing entry points, and exclusion techniques to prevent future visits.

Are there ways to prevent squirrels from returning after removal? Yes, contractors typically recommend sealing potential entry points and removing attractants like food sources and nesting materials.

Can squirrel removal services handle nesting in attics? Yes, service providers can safely remove squirrels from attics and ensure the area is secured against re-entry.
